Cracking the Code: What are SEO APIs and Why They Matter for Your Data Strategy?
At the heart of a robust SEO data strategy lie **SEO APIs** (Application Programming Interfaces). These powerful tools act as bridges, allowing your own systems to directly communicate with and extract valuable data from major search engines and specialized SEO platforms. Instead of manually pulling reports or navigating complex dashboards, APIs automate this process, providing programmatic access to crucial metrics like keyword rankings, backlink profiles, technical SEO audits, and competitor analysis. This opens up a world of possibilities for customizing your data collection, integrating it seamlessly into your existing workflows, and building bespoke dashboards or tools tailored to your specific analytical needs. Think of them as the fundamental building blocks for a truly data-driven and scalable SEO operation.
The significance of SEO APIs for your data strategy extends far beyond mere automation; they are a cornerstone for achieving competitive advantage and deeper insights. By leveraging APIs, you can:
- **Centralize your data:** Aggregate information from multiple sources into a single, unified view.
- **Automate reporting:** Eliminate manual data extraction and generate real-time reports effortlessly.
- **Build custom tools:** Develop unique applications for specific challenges, such as tracking hyper-local rankings or identifying emerging keyword trends.
- **Enhance data analysis:** Combine SEO data with other business metrics (e.g., sales, conversions) for a holistic understanding of performance.
- **Scale your operations:** Efficiently manage SEO for a large portfolio of websites or intricate campaigns without an exponential increase in manual effort.
Ultimately, SEO APIs empower you to move from reactive data collection to proactive, strategic decision-making, ensuring your data strategy is future-proof and highly effective.

Beyond the Basics: Practical Applications & Common Questions for Leveraging SEO APIs
Delving into the practical applications of SEO APIs reveals a world of sophisticated strategies that extend far beyond rudimentary keyword tracking. Imagine automating your competitor analysis to uncover their new content initiatives the moment they publish, or programmatically monitoring subtle shifts in search intent across your target keywords. Leveraging APIs allows for the creation of dynamic, real-time dashboards that not only display crucial metrics but also trigger alerts based on predefined thresholds – perhaps a sudden drop in SERP visibility for a core moneymaking keyword, or an unexpected surge in queries around a niche topic you cover. Furthermore, APIs facilitate the integration of SEO data directly into your content management system (CMS), enabling intelligent content recommendations, automated internal linking suggestions, and even predictive modeling for future content performance based on historical data patterns. This isn't just about data access; it's about building intelligent systems that inform and execute your SEO strategy.
As you move beyond the basics, several common questions arise concerning the effective deployment and management of SEO APIs. A primary concern is data hygiene and avoiding API rate limits – implementing intelligent caching strategies and understanding each API provider's specific usage policies is crucial to prevent unnecessary costs and service interruptions. Another frequent query revolves around data correlation: how do you effectively combine data from multiple APIs (e.g., Google Search Console, SEMrush, Ahrefs, custom scraping solutions) to paint a holistic picture? This often involves robust data warehousing and transformation processes. Finally, many ask about the learning curve and required skill sets. While some basic API usage can be achieved with low-code solutions, unlocking the full power of these tools often benefits from a foundational understanding of programming languages like Python and data visualization libraries. The investment in these skills, however, yields immense returns in the form of unparalleled insights and automated efficiencies.
